Navigating Long-Term Governance

This chapter explores the challenges faced by governments in prioritizing long-term planning amidst short-term pressures, including electoral cycles and voter behavior. The speaker advocates for decentralized democratic systems as more effective for fostering long-term resilience, despite the allure of successful authoritarian examples.
